This document is the User's Manual for the Digital Semiconductor 21164 Alpha Microprocessor Motherboard (EB164), published in March 1996.

The EB164 is a computing module designed around the 21164 Alpha microprocessor (supporting 266, 300, or 333 MHz speeds) and the Digital Semiconductor 21171 core logic chipset.

Key features and capabilities include:

  • Memory: Supports 32MB to 512MB of DRAM via eight SIMM sockets, and an external L3 backup cache (Bcache) configurable from 2MB to 8MB.
  • I/O Interfaces: Provides a main PCI bus (with three dedicated slots and one shared PCI/ISA slot) and an ISA bus (with two dedicated slots).
  • Onboard Peripherals: Includes interfaces for IDE devices, diskette drives, parallel and serial ports, keyboard, mouse, and a time-of-year (TOY) clock.
  • Firmware: Features a 1MB flash ROM containing a debug monitor and Windows NT ARC firmware, with boot options configurable via jumpers.

The manual is intended for users to install, configure, and operate the EB164. It provides details on hardware requirements, assembly procedures (such as installing the CPU, heat sink, and memory), and software configuration, including how to switch between different firmware images. It also describes the functional operation of the board's components, power distribution, and physical specifications (standard full-size PC AT board).
